Eligibility Criteria for EKSU Post UTME 2025/2026
To qualify for the EKSU Post UTME screening exercise, candidates must meet the following conditions:
- Must have chosen Ekiti State University (EKSU) as their first-choice institution in the 2025 UTME.
- Must have scored at least 180 in the UTME examination.
- Must have obtained at least five (5) credit passes in relevant O’level subjects (including English Language and Mathematics) in not more than two sittings.
- Direct Entry candidates must have a minimum of Upper Credit in ND/NCE or equivalent qualifications.
EKSU Cut-Off Mark for 2025/2026 Academic Session
The official EKSU cut-off mark for the 2025/2026 admission session is 180. However, competitive courses such as Medicine, Nursing, Law, and Engineering may have higher cut-off marks due to high demand.

Required Documents for EKSU Post UTME Registration
Candidates are required to prepare the following before starting the registration process:
- Valid JAMB UTME result slip (showing candidate’s photograph).
- O’level results (WAEC, NECO, GCE, or NABTEB).
- Birth certificate or affidavit of age declaration.
- Local government of origin certificate.
- Passport-sized photograph (recent).
- Valid email address and phone number.
How to Apply for EKSU Post UTME 2025/2026
Follow these simple steps to apply successfully:
- Visit the official EKSU Post UTME portal: https://eksu.edu.ng.
- Click on “Post UTME Application” and create an account using your valid email address and phone number.
- Login to your account and fill out the online application form with accurate details.
- Upload all required documents in the specified formats.
- Pay the application fee of ₦2,000 online via Remita or any other approved payment method.
- Submit your application and print the confirmation slip for future reference.

EKSU Post UTME Screening Date & Venue
The screening exercise will be conducted online for all applicants. This means you can upload your results and necessary documents without having to appear physically at the campus. However, specific departments may require further physical verification, so candidates should check their email regularly for updates.
Important Dates for EKSU Post UTME 2025/2026
- Application start date: Monday, 11th August 2025
- Application closing date: Friday, 19th September 2025
- Screening exercise: Monday, 29th September – Friday, 3rd October 2025
- Release of admission list: Expected from November 2025

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) About EKSU Post UTME
1. How much is the EKSU Post UTME form?
The form costs ₦2,000, excluding bank charges.
2. Can I register for EKSU Post UTME if I did not choose EKSU as my first choice?
No. You must first change your institution to EKSU via the JAMB portal before applying.
3. Does EKSU accept second choice candidates?
No. Only first-choice candidates are considered for admission.
4. How will I know if I have been offered admission?
You can check your admission status on the JAMB CAPS portal and the EKSU admission portal once the list is released.
